This is an original 1942 halftone print of a woman being trained at Cutler-Hammer in Milwaukee, Wisconsin. The caption writes, "Cutler-Hammer has also discovered that even highly educated and intelligent women, generally believed to be bored with assembly work, take to it well. Once they master the operation to the point where it is automatic, they can do a flawless job and yet be free to think about other things."
